Fire Classes Covered
Class A: Wood, paper, cloth, rubber, plastics, and other ordinary combustible materials
Class B: Flammable liquids such as petrol, diesel, paints, oils, solvents, and chemicals
Class C: Flammable gases such as LPG, CNG, methane, and propane
Electrical Fires: Electrical panels, switchgear, motors, transformers, and energized equipment
Technical Specifications
Type: ABC Dry Powder Fire Extinguisher
Capacity: 9 Kg
Extinguishing Agent: Mono Ammonium Phosphate Based ABC Powder
Cylinder Material: Mild Steel
Discharge Time: Approximately 18–25 seconds
Operating Temperature: Typically -20°C to +55°C
Finish: Red powder-coated body
Mounting: Wall bracket or floor stand

Operating Instructions
Pull the safety pin.
Aim the nozzle at the base of the fire.
Squeeze the operating lever.
Sweep the nozzle from side to side until the fire is extinguished.

Maintenance
Inspect the pressure gauge regularly to ensure operational readiness.
Check for signs of corrosion, damage, or leakage.
Verify that the safety pin and tamper seal are intact.
Service and refill as per applicable fire safety standards and manufacturer recommendations.
Conduct periodic inspections by qualified personnel.
